Output e51142152c448699a5bc8226be918e951c6508df155b658cf6f2f1eaf5c08c21:0

value
2543728532
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4efb5da28e26994727e93b538df338c9daa937b1cff793f5a5eb784782a32bc
address
tb1pcnhmtk3guf5egun7jw6n3hen3jw64ymmrnlhj066t6mcg7p2x27q77gp05
transaction
e51142152c448699a5bc8226be918e951c6508df155b658cf6f2f1eaf5c08c21
confirmations
57183
spent
true